Just arrived home from our trip to Paris and the UK. Kevin's apartment was just what we needed to accomodate my husband and I and my daughter and her husband. We each, (couple), had our own spacious room with in suite bathrooms. The main room with dinning table was perfect for the the four of us when we all wanted to be together but we had plenty of space to get away if need be. The apartment is close to so much and many of the sites are just a 10-15 minute walk. The tube and bus stops are only a few blocks away if you don't want to walk. I would recomend getting a 7 day pass which works for both. For those of you daring enough there is a bike rental just a couple blocks away for short trips. You can pick them up one place and drop them off at another station elsewhere. One of the things we liked best about the apartment is that it is close enough to the sites but away from all the crowds of tourists, (even though that's what we are). The kitchen is well stocked and we had everything we needed to cook a Christmas dinner. The washer dryer/combo was great to have but for those of you coming from USA it will be tricky to use and you will find you can only do very small loads and it takes a long time to dry.There are several clothes drying racks available and I recommend you use those instead of the drying feature. It sure beat trying to find a laundry mat, though. A couple of our favorite things to do was go to the Bouroughs market; a great place to get fresh fruits and vegetable, meats and cheeses. You can also eat pretty reasonably there from the vendors. I recommend the grilled cheese sandwiches! The Northern tube line will take you right there. Spitalfields Market is also a good place to get clothing bargins, local craft items and gifts. This is an easy walk or a great bike ride. There are a couple of local pubs that are great to go to. The Griffin is almost right next door. You will not be disappointed by choosing to stay here. The accomodations are very clean and modern and just like the photos. Kevin is easy to work with and using paypal to reserve the place made me feel comfortable about sending payment. He sent the keys in plenty of time for them to arrive before we left. Kevin was also very prompt about returning the refundable deposit.

My wife and I along with another couple spent a great week in late September at Kevin's Shoreditch flat. As we'd hoped, it's ideally suited to two couples travelling together, each of which wants a high standard of roominess and comfort and their own ensuite facilities. There's really not a bad thing to be said about the place or Kevin's attentiveness to his renters' needs. The furnishings and appointments are top-notch, providing a luxury boutique hotel feel with the comfort and amenities of home. Shoreditch is a newly-gentrified, very jumping area of London with lots of restaurants and clubs that's well off the usual tourist track and yet affords easy access to central London via the nearby Old Street and Liverpool tube stations. The flat is quiet thanks to its side-street location, the beds are comfortable, the linens and towels are plush, and the media center and wireless internet work faultlessly. I'd be happy to be able to return and would recommend this rental highly to any touring couples or small family groups visiting London.
